Infrared Receiver for Remote Control System Market was valued at USD 1.2 Billion in 2022 and is projected to reach USD 1.8 Billion by 2030, growing at a CAGR of 6% from 2024 to 2030.
The Infrared Receiver for Remote Control System market is expected to witness significant growth, primarily driven by the increasing adoption of infrared-based remote control technologies across various sectors. Infrared receivers are integral components in modern remote control systems, offering a reliable and cost-effective method for transmitting signals from remote controllers. These devices utilize infrared light to receive commands, facilitating communication between electronic devices. Infrared receivers are used in a wide range of applications, such as consumer electronics, automobiles, telecommunications, and various other industries. The growing demand for smart home appliances, vehicle automation, and telecommunication devices is further boosting the market for infrared receivers.

Automobile: The application of infrared receivers in the automobile industry has gained momentum due to the increasing demand for smart, connected vehicles. These devices are employed for a variety of functions, including keyless entry systems, passive entry and start systems, and advanced driver assistance systems (ADAS). Infrared receivers enable seamless interaction between the vehicle and the user, enhancing convenience and security. They are widely used in remote control systems to unlock doors, start engines, and activate specific vehicle features, making them essential for modern automotive technologies. Furthermore, the growing trend toward autonomous vehicles and intelligent transportation systems is expected to drive the demand for infrared receivers in the automobile sector.
The integration of infrared receivers in the automobile industry is also aligned with the shift towards greater vehicle automation. These receivers play a critical role in enabling functions such as vehicle tracking, personalized user settings, and interior climate control. With the proliferation of electric and hybrid vehicles, the demand for smart and energy-efficient technologies is fueling the growth of the infrared receiver market. Infrared-based remote control systems offer enhanced user experiences and support the development of more efficient, secure, and personalized vehicle environments, making them indispensable in the automobile industry.
Consumer Electronics: The consumer electronics sector represents one of the largest application areas for infrared receivers, owing to their widespread use in television remote controls, home appliances, audio systems, and gaming consoles. Infrared receivers in this market enable communication between remote controllers and electronic devices, providing users with a convenient way to operate their gadgets without physical interaction. As consumers increasingly demand more sophisticated and user-friendly electronics, infrared receivers continue to play a crucial role in the functionality of these devices, ensuring seamless and efficient control.
The rising trend of smart home devices, such as voice assistants, smart lighting, and security systems, has further amplified the demand for infrared receivers. These technologies rely on infrared communication to connect with remote controls, making them essential for the integration of various smart home systems. The shift towards greater automation in consumer electronics, coupled with the growing emphasis on convenience and enhanced user experience, is expected to propel the infrared receiver market. The continuous advancements in infrared technology, such as the development of low-power receivers and longer transmission ranges, will likely contribute to the growth of the market in the coming years.
Telecommunication: In the telecommunications industry, infrared receivers are widely used for remote control systems in various devices, including satellite television receivers, set-top boxes, and internet communication equipment. These receivers enable users to interact with telecommunication devices remotely, enhancing user convenience and streamlining communication processes. The demand for efficient and reliable remote control solutions in telecommunications is driven by the increasing reliance on home entertainment systems, digital television services, and the need for seamless interaction with internet-enabled devices.
As the telecommunication industry evolves with the growth of 5G technology and the increasing use of connected devices, the need for advanced infrared receivers continues to rise. Infrared receivers are integral to the operation of remote controls used in managing telecommunication equipment, enabling users to control channels, volume, and other features without the need for direct contact. The market for infrared receivers in telecommunications is expected to expand with the growing penetration of internet-of-things (IoT) devices, smart televisions, and other telecommunication technologies that rely on infrared communication for remote control capabilities.
